package rig import ( "os" "path/filepath" "testing" ) func TestCopyOverlay_NoOverlayDirectory(t *testing.T) { tmpDir := t.TempDir() destDir := t.TempDir() // No overlay directory exists err := CopyOverlay(tmpDir, destDir) if err != nil { t.Errorf("CopyOverlay() with no overlay directory should return nil, got %v", err) } } func TestCopyOverlay_CopiesFiles(t *testing.T) { rigDir := t.TempDir() destDir := t.TempDir() // Create overlay directory with test files overlayDir := filepath.Join(rigDir, ".runtime", "overlay") if err := os.MkdirAll(overlayDir, 0755); err != nil { t.Fatalf("Failed to create overlay dir: %v", err) } // Create test files testFile1 := filepath.Join(overlayDir, "test1.txt") testFile2 := filepath.Join(overlayDir, "test2.txt") if err := os.WriteFile(testFile1, []byte("content1"), 0644); err != nil { t.Fatalf("Failed to create test file: %v", err) } if err := os.WriteFile(testFile2, []byte("content2"), 0644); err != nil { t.Fatalf("Failed to create test file: %v", err) } // Copy overlay err := CopyOverlay(rigDir, destDir) if err != nil { t.Fatalf("CopyOverlay() error = %v", err) } // Verify files were copied destFile1 := filepath.Join(destDir, "test1.txt") destFile2 := filepath.Join(destDir, "test2.txt") content1, err := os.ReadFile(destFile1) if err != nil { t.Errorf("File test1.txt was not copied: %v", err) } if string(content1) != "content1" { t.Errorf("test1.txt content = %q, want %q", string(content1), "content1") } content2, err := os.ReadFile(destFile2) if err != nil { t.Errorf("File test2.txt was not copied: %v", err) } if string(content2) != "content2" { t.Errorf("test2.txt content = %q, want %q", string(content2), "content2") } } func TestCopyOverlay_PreservesPermissions(t *testing.T) { rigDir := t.TempDir() destDir := t.TempDir() // Create overlay directory with a file overlayDir := filepath.Join(rigDir, ".runtime", "overlay") if err := os.MkdirAll(overlayDir, 0755); err != nil { t.Fatalf("Failed to create overlay dir: %v", err) } testFile := filepath.Join(overlayDir, "test.txt") if err := os.WriteFile(testFile, []byte("content"), 0755); err != nil { t.Fatalf("Failed to create test file: %v", err) } // Copy overlay err := CopyOverlay(rigDir, destDir) if err != nil { t.Fatalf("CopyOverlay() error = %v", err) } // Verify permissions were preserved srcInfo, _ := os.Stat(testFile) destInfo, err := os.Stat(filepath.Join(destDir, "test.txt")) if err != nil { t.Fatalf("Failed to stat destination file: %v", err) } if srcInfo.Mode().Perm() != destInfo.Mode().Perm() { t.Errorf("Permissions not preserved: src=%v, dest=%v", srcInfo.Mode(), destInfo.Mode()) } } func TestCopyOverlay_SkipsSubdirectories(t *testing.T) { rigDir := t.TempDir() destDir := t.TempDir() // Create overlay directory with a subdirectory overlayDir := filepath.Join(rigDir, ".runtime", "overlay") if err := os.MkdirAll(overlayDir, 0755); err != nil { t.Fatalf("Failed to create overlay dir: %v", err) } // Create a subdirectory subDir := filepath.Join(overlayDir, "subdir") if err := os.MkdirAll(subDir, 0755); err != nil { t.Fatalf("Failed to create subdirectory: %v", err) } // Create a file in the overlay root testFile := filepath.Join(overlayDir, "test.txt") if err := os.WriteFile(testFile, []byte("content"), 0644); err != nil { t.Fatalf("Failed to create test file: %v", err) } // Create a file in the subdirectory subFile := filepath.Join(subDir, "sub.txt") if err := os.WriteFile(subFile, []byte("subcontent"), 0644); err != nil { t.Fatalf("Failed to create sub file: %v", err) } // Copy overlay err := CopyOverlay(rigDir, destDir) if err != nil { t.Fatalf("CopyOverlay() error = %v", err) } // Verify root file was copied if _, err := os.Stat(filepath.Join(destDir, "test.txt")); err != nil { t.Error("Root file should be copied") } // Verify subdirectory was NOT copied if _, err := os.Stat(filepath.Join(destDir, "subdir")); err == nil { t.Error("Subdirectory should not be copied") } if _, err := os.Stat(filepath.Join(destDir, "subdir", "sub.txt")); err == nil { t.Error("File in subdirectory should not be copied") } } func TestCopyOverlay_EmptyOverlay(t *testing.T) { rigDir := t.TempDir() destDir := t.TempDir() // Create empty overlay directory overlayDir := filepath.Join(rigDir, ".runtime", "overlay") if err := os.MkdirAll(overlayDir, 0755); err != nil { t.Fatalf("Failed to create overlay dir: %v", err) } // Copy overlay err := CopyOverlay(rigDir, destDir) if err != nil { t.Fatalf("CopyOverlay() error = %v", err) } // Should succeed without errors } func TestCopyOverlay_OverwritesExisting(t *testing.T) { rigDir := t.TempDir() destDir := t.TempDir() // Create overlay directory with test file overlayDir := filepath.Join(rigDir, ".runtime", "overlay") if err := os.MkdirAll(overlayDir, 0755); err != nil { t.Fatalf("Failed to create overlay dir: %v", err) } testFile := filepath.Join(overlayDir, "test.txt") if err := os.WriteFile(testFile, []byte("new content"), 0644); err != nil { t.Fatalf("Failed to create test file: %v", err) } // Create existing file in destination with different content destFile := filepath.Join(destDir, "test.txt") if err := os.WriteFile(destFile, []byte("old content"), 0644); err != nil { t.Fatalf("Failed to create dest file: %v", err) } // Copy overlay err := CopyOverlay(rigDir, destDir) if err != nil { t.Fatalf("CopyOverlay() error = %v", err) } // Verify file was overwritten content, err := os.ReadFile(destFile) if err != nil { t.Fatalf("Failed to read dest file: %v", err) } if string(content) != "new content" { t.Errorf("File content = %q, want %q", string(content), "new content") } } func TestCopyFilePreserveMode(t *testing.T) { tmpDir := t.TempDir() // Create source file srcFile := filepath.Join(tmpDir, "src.txt") if err := os.WriteFile(srcFile, []byte("test content"), 0644); err != nil { t.Fatalf("Failed to create src file: %v", err) } // Copy file dstFile := filepath.Join(tmpDir, "dst.txt") err := copyFilePreserveMode(srcFile, dstFile) if err != nil { t.Fatalf("copyFilePreserveMode() error = %v", err) } // Verify content content, err := os.ReadFile(dstFile) if err != nil { t.Errorf("Failed to read dst file: %v", err) } if string(content) != "test content" { t.Errorf("Content = %q, want %q", string(content), "test content") } // Verify permissions srcInfo, _ := os.Stat(srcFile) dstInfo, err := os.Stat(dstFile) if err != nil { t.Fatalf("Failed to stat dst file: %v", err) } if srcInfo.Mode().Perm() != dstInfo.Mode().Perm() { t.Errorf("Permissions not preserved: src=%v, dest=%v", srcInfo.Mode(), dstInfo.Mode()) } } func TestCopyFilePreserveMode_NonexistentSource(t *testing.T) { tmpDir := t.TempDir() srcFile := filepath.Join(tmpDir, "nonexistent.txt") dstFile := filepath.Join(tmpDir, "dst.txt") err := copyFilePreserveMode(srcFile, dstFile) if err == nil { t.Error("copyFilePreserveMode() with nonexistent source should return error") } }
